Difficulty Levels and Volatility
Chicken Road offers four different difficulty levels: Easy, Medium, Hard, and Hardcore. Each level has its own unique characteristics, with the number of steps decreasing as the difficulty increases. Higher difficulty levels come with higher variance, making it more challenging for players to time their cashouts.The volatility of the game is also adjustable, ranging from Easy to Hardcore. This means that players can choose the level of risk they’re comfortable with, making the game more accessible to new players.

Player Feedback and Common Complaints
Players have generally positive feedback about Chicken Road, praising its strategic control, high RTP (98%), and multiple difficulty options. However, some players have reported confusion with similarly named games on other platforms.Common complaints about Chicken Road include:* Hardcore mode is extremely punishing: Players who opt for the Hardcore mode often find themselves facing severe losses if they don’t time their cashouts correctly.* Greed leads to frequent missed cashouts: Players often get caught up in the excitement of increasing multipliers and end up missing their cashout opportunities.* Confusion with similarly named games on other platforms: Some players have reported confusion with other games that share similar names or mechanics.
Common Mistakes and Strategy Basics
New players often make several common mistakes when playing Chicken Road. These include:* Trying to predict trap locations: Players often try to predict where traps will appear, but this is not a reliable strategy.* Chasing losses with larger bets: Players often make the mistake of chasing their losses by increasing their bets, which can lead to significant financial losses.* Holding too long for higher multipliers: Players often get caught up in the excitement of increasing multipliers and hold on for too long, missing their cashout opportunities.* Skipping demo mode practice: Players often skip demo mode practice, which can lead to a steep learning curve when playing with real money.* Playing emotionally after wins or losses: Players often get caught up in the emotional highs and lows of playing Chicken Road, leading to poor decision-making.
Strategy Basics
To avoid making these common mistakes, players should follow several basic strategies:* Bet 1-5% of bankroll per round.* Set conservative targets (1.5x-2x) to ensure steady progress.* Balance targets (3x-5x) for more aggressive play.* Set exit targets before each round to maintain control.* Practice in demo mode before playing with real money.
